The Art of Battle: Understanding Judged B-Boy Battles by Alien Ness is widely considered a foundational "handbook" for the competitive breaking community. Originally published in 2007, it distills decades of experience from a pioneer of the Bronx scene and former president of the Mighty Zulu Kingz. Core Content & Strategy
The book moves beyond simple dance moves to focus on the mental and strategic components of winning judged events.
Strategic Structure: Chapters are divided into preparation, in-depth battle analysis, and "Zen," emphasizing that battles are won through mindset as much as physical skill.
Judging Insights: It provides a rare look at what judges actually evaluate, such as stage presence, musicality, and the tactical "opening challenge".
Metaphysical Elements: Reviewers often note that the book takes a "metaphysical journey" toward self-knowledge, treating breaking as a discipline of personal growth. Impact and Reception
Legacy: It is credited with raising the global skill level of competitors and is frequently cited in academic studies on hip-hop culture.

In his influential book The Art of Battle: Understanding Judged Bboy Battles Alien Ness
—the legendary President of the Mighty Zulu Kingz—breaks down breakdancing from a raw, competitive perspective. He views every move as a weapon and every battle as a strategic conflict.
A solid feature based on his "Art of Battle" philosophy focuses on The Five Phases of Battle Strategy , which can be used as a guide for any competitive breaker: Preparation & Weapons Training
: Before stepping into the circle, you must develop your "arsenal" of sets, commandos, and routines. Ness emphasises that without battling, the dance loses its purpose; every move is judged by its effectiveness in "attacking" the opponent. The Study of Burners & Gestures
: Success isn't just about athletic "power moves" (like windmills or head spins); it’s about "burners"—gestures and small details designed to humiliate or "burn" the opponent psychologically. Arrogant Creativity
: Ness teaches dancers to use "humble discipline" during training to build a foundation for "arrogant creativity" during the actual battle. This involves taking risks and displaying supreme confidence to dominate the floor. Aggression with Diplomacy
: A core theme of the book is the ability to transform precision and finesse into "raw aggression" while still respecting the opponent as a valuable human being afterward. Reconciling Opposing Forces
: Ultimately, Ness views battling as a way to reconcile the "vicious warrior" with the "respected diplomat," a skill he believes is at the heart of Hip-Hop culture.

The Art of Battle is the seminal handbook for competitive breaking (breakdancing), authored by legendary B-boy Alien Ness (Luis Roberto Martinez, Jr.). First published in 2007, this 18-page manual serves as the primary strategic guide for dancers entering judged competitions. Overview of "The Art of Battle"
Alien Ness, a veteran of the Rock Steady Crew and president of the Mighty Zulu Kingz, wrote the book to shift the perspective of breaking from a purely aesthetic dance to a tactical combat system. He famously states that every move in a B-boy’s repertoire should be viewed as a "weapon" designed to dismantle an opponent's confidence and style.
